Description
Job Title: Finance Data Product Owner

Contract Type: Permanent

Location:  Alderley Park

Working style: Hybrid 50% home/office based

Closing date: 9th of April

 

This is a high-impact opportunity within Group Finance’s Finance Systems team at Alderley Park. You will manage and evolve the Group Finance Reconciliation and Cash Matching suite of products, helping to streamline end-to-end finance system processes across accounting, transactional and banking processes, driving automation to ensure a smooth flow of data through our architecture. You’ll provide first-line support to users, contribute to projects across Royal London, and help us meet regulatory and internal reporting needs.

 

About The Role

  • End-to-end ownership and management of the Group Finance AutoRek Reconciliation tool, ensuring it remains fit for all regulatory and internal reporting.
  • Support with the definition and implementation of Group Finance strategy for Royal London’s Autorek application and wider adoption of automated processes and data delivery.
  • Lead on strategic implementation, continuous process improvements and system optimisation.
  • Support the definition and implementation of an appropriate governance framework to ensure system and data integrity.
  • Lead continuous process improvements and system optimisation to enhance controls, effectiveness and efficiency across Group Finance.
  • Manage the range of day-to-day user enquiries, supporting the resolution and identifying where improvements can be made.
  • Be the lead point of contact to the Finance Systems and Operations teams’ senior management in regular reporting on the performance of the Reconciliation tool, and proposing, agreeing and updating on the delivery of the continuous improvement strategy.

 

About You

  • A qualified accountant with strong background within reconciliations and controls environments and the governance requirements around those processes.
  • Strong experience managing Reconciliation software with a preference being AutoRek.
  • Hands-on experience in SQL and Database Management.
  • Clear communicator able to engage business and technical stakeholders, and senior management; experience in business-facing roles and translating requirements into technical solutions.
  • Experience of Microsoft Power Apps, with strong data visualisation skills.
  • Experience with change control processes and SDLC (Waterfall/Agile); mindset of continuous improvement with strong problem-solving skills.
  • Experience of implementing AI solutions would be a plus.
  • Positive, collaborative, team focused mindset.

    About Royal London

    We’re the UK’s largest mutual life, pensions and investment company, offering protection, long-term savings and asset management products and services.

     

    Our People Promise to our colleagues is that we will all work somewhere inclusive, responsible, enjoyable and fulfilling. This is underpinned by our Spirit of Royal London values; Empowered, Trustworthy, Collaborate, Achieve. We’ve always been proud to reward employees by offering great workplace benefits such as 28 days annual leave in addition to bank holidays, up to 14% employer matching pension scheme and private medical insurance.
